AWS-EnableCWAlarm - AWS Systems Manager 自動化 Runbook 參考

本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。

AWS-EnableCWAlarm

Description

AWS-EnableCWAlarm runbook 創建 Amazon CloudWatch (CloudWatch)的資 AWS 源,在你還沒 AWS 帳戶 有一個警報。 CloudWatch 會針對下列 AWS 資源建立警示:

  • Amazon Elastic Compute Cloud (Amazon EC2) 執行個體

  • Amazon Elastic Block Store (Amazon EBS) 磁碟區

  • Amazon Simple Storage Service (Amazon S3) 存儲桶

  • Amazon Relational Database Service 服務 (Amazon RDS) 叢集

運行此自動化(控制台)

文件類型

 自動化

擁有者

Amazon

平台

Linux,macOS, Windows

參數

  • AutomationAssumeRole

    類型:字串

    說明:(選用) 允許 Systems Manager 自動化代表您執行動作的 AWS Identity and Access Management (IAM) 角色的 Amazon 資源名稱 (ARN)。如果未指定角色,Systems Manager 自動化會使用啟動此 runbook 的使用者的權限。

  • ComparisonOperator

    類型:字串

    有效值: GreaterThanOrEqualToThreshold GreaterThanThreshold | GreaterThanUpperThreshold | 門 LessThanLowerOrGreaterThanUpper檻 | | LessThanLowerThreshold LessThanOrEqualToThreshold LessThanThreshold

    說明:(必要) 比較指定統計資料和臨界值時所使用的算術運算。

  • MetricName

    類型:字串

    描述:(必要) 與警示相關之測量結果的名稱。

  • 期間

    類型:整數

    有效值:10 | 30 | 60 的倍數

    描述:(必要) 套用統計值的期間,以秒為單位。

  • 資源

    類型: StringList

    描述:(必要) 用逗號分隔的資源 ARN 清單,用來建立 CloudWatch 警示

  • 統計數字

    類型:字串

    有效值:平均 | 最大值 | 最小值 SampleCount | 總和

    說明:(必要) 與警示相關之測量結果的統計資料。

  • Threshold

    類型:整數

    描述:(必要) 要與指定統計資料比較的值。

必要的 IAM 許可

AutomationAssumeRole參數需要下列動作才能成功使用 runbook。

  • cloudwatch:PutMetricAlarm

文件步驟

  • aws:executeScript-根據您在參數中指定的資源 runbook 參數中指定的值創建 CloudWatch 警報。ResourceARNs

輸出

啟用手臂。 FailedResources:未針對其建立 CloudWatch 警示的資源 ARN 的對映清單以及失敗原因。

啟用手臂。 SuccessfulResources:已成功建立 CloudWatch 警示的資源 ARN 清單。